Bug 400641

Summary: Plymouth KCM does not apply text, tribar and ubuntu-text themes correctly
Product: [Applications] systemsettings Reporter: Patrick Silva <bugseforuns>
Component: kcm_plymouthAssignee: Plasma Bugs List <plasma-bugs>
Status: RESOLVED FIXED    
Severity: normal CC: lv215bd5, nate, radicalite, sitter
Priority: NOR    
Version: 5.14.2   
Target Milestone: ---   
Platform: Other   
OS: Linux   
Latest Commit: Version Fixed In:
Sentry Crash Report:

Description Patrick Silva 2018-11-03 23:56:31 UTC
STEPS TO REPRODUCE
1. search for "boot splash" kcm in the apps launcher and open it
2. select some of these themes: text, tribar or ubuntu-text
3. click "ok" button and enter your password to apply the selected theme, reboot

OBSERVED RESULT
system shows breeze theme during boot instead the selected theme

EXPECTED RESULT
selected theme is shown during boot

SOFTWARE VERSIONS
KDE neon Developer Edition
KDE Plasma: 5.14.80
Qt: 5.11.2
KDE Frameworks: 5.52.0
kernel: 4.18.8-041808-generic
Comment 1 Nate Graham 2019-08-01 15:13:18 UTC
Is this reproducible now that the new KCM has landed? Please wait a few days, update your Neon, make sure you have the new KCM (it looks visually like other modernized ones) and then try again. Thanks!
Comment 2 Patrick Silva 2019-08-02 17:15:18 UTC
This bug is still reproducible with the new KCM on Neon unstable edition.
Comment 3 Nate Graham 2019-08-02 17:31:42 UTC
Thanks.
Comment 4 Nate Graham 2022-03-22 00:38:30 UTC
*** Bug 451034 has been marked as a duplicate of this bug. ***
Comment 5 Harald Sitter 2022-03-22 08:19:44 UTC
Warning from helper: QProcess: Destroyed while process ("/usr/sbin/update-initramfs") is still running.
Comment 6 Harald Sitter 2022-03-22 08:20:08 UTC
Not reproducible on a fresh install. One would need to slow down initramfs or install a bunch of kernel litter.
Comment 7 Bug Janitor Service 2022-03-22 08:55:11 UTC
A possibly relevant merge request was started @ https://invent.kde.org/plasma/plymouth-kcm/-/merge_requests/15
Comment 8 Nate Graham 2022-03-22 15:11:26 UTC
*** Bug 433104 has been marked as a duplicate of this bug. ***
Comment 9 Harald Sitter 2022-03-23 11:10:12 UTC
Git commit 2072c97699ab7b1227ea47920d5fc1f086fa7929 by Harald Sitter.
Committed on 23/03/2022 at 11:08.
Pushed by sitter into branch 'master'.

substantially bump the helper timeout

its running time entirely depends on how fast the initrds are
to generate and how many there are. 60 seconds may not be nearly
enough.

M  +5    -2    src/helper.cpp
M  +9    -1    src/kcm.cpp

https://invent.kde.org/plasma/plymouth-kcm/commit/2072c97699ab7b1227ea47920d5fc1f086fa7929
Comment 10 Harald Sitter 2022-03-23 11:10:55 UTC
Git commit df2cc926359f986bf30ec334ee2e2aba4406fd47 by Harald Sitter.
Committed on 23/03/2022 at 11:10.
Pushed by sitter into branch 'cherry-pick-2072c976'.

substantially bump the helper timeout

its running time entirely depends on how fast the initrds are
to generate and how many there are. 60 seconds may not be nearly
enough.


(cherry picked from commit 2072c97699ab7b1227ea47920d5fc1f086fa7929)

M  +5    -2    src/helper.cpp
M  +9    -1    src/kcm.cpp

https://invent.kde.org/plasma/plymouth-kcm/commit/df2cc926359f986bf30ec334ee2e2aba4406fd47